Fire and ice stay March 28th Stayed at the Fire and Ice room with my wife. We really appreciated the aesthetic of the room as a whole, though we felt some things could be updated. Breakfast was really good, all the hot food came out hot and everything that need to be cold/cool was just that. All in all, it is a very unique bed and breakfast that only really needs a minor updating and facelift. Also, the staff was very friendly.

Stayed for 2 nights in different rooms. So the first night we were in the Las Vegas room. Bed was comfortable but had long black hairs on the sheets. The most frustrating part was the TV didn't work and the phone system was down. We called using our cell which was fine and the receptionist came to help with the TV. She couldn't get it to work but after messing with it I figured out they had the HDMI's mixed up so even though the instructions told you to select the input to Satellite you really needed to select Blue Ray. Not a big deal just a little odd a place with 4-5 separate buildings spread out like it is doesn't have a operating phone system. There wasn't a hair dryer so we had to ask to have that brought to us as well. The rooms are fun and a big reason to pay a little extra than a hotel room but the breakfast was absolutely disgusting. You no longer get to choose from a variety of options like they used to, now it's one entree and if you don't like it tough. Speaking of tough, the frittata or whatever it was we had was so tough you couldn't chew it. We left and had to go out to eat at a restaurant (The Crepery just down the street was good). They used to have these egg and ham croissants and fruit with yogurt and granola and 2 types of drinks. Now you get whatever they have to offer that day. We got a couple of moldy mushy over ripe strawberries and 5 blueberries with a egg, cheese, and potato thing you couldn't even chew. You get a better breakfast at a Holiday Inn. They charge $300+ PER NIGHT for the rooms we had and that's what they give you to eat? I would pay extra for what they used to serve. From now on if we go back I won't even want breakfast and maybe that's the owners goal. But then stop calling it a bed and breakfast and lower the rates on the rooms because what they charge now is not worth what you get. Some of these rooms haven't been updated in YEARS especially at the Logan location. The beds aren't comfortable and the pillows are cheap so we bring our own. The Jesse James room is it's own building and in January it's cold in Logan. There were no blankets on the bed and we couldn't find a extra blanket in the closets. We brought our own blanket so we were fine thankfully since the phones didn't work. But it's ok there is a gas fireplace....oh wait it's for decoration only!! it used to work in the winter time now they don't even have it hooked up and its for "Ambiance"??? Having a fireplace for ambiance only helps the Ambiance if it has flames! It's just so aggravating to see them make so many cost cutting measures everywhere. I get it they need to make a profit but it's getting ridiculous to see how many things don't work and aren't up to standard for a $300 a night room. Time to find a different place to go I guess after coming 3-4 times a year for almost 20 years now. Just sad.

We've been to various locations over our marriage of many years. Last night wasn't our best experience. I felt sorry for the young adults trying to manage their Logan, Utah location. We reserved the Taj Mahal room and upon initial impression it was a beautiful room albeit with worn carpeting. After about an hour reading directions and not being able to get the master TV to turn on I decided it was time to call the front desk. The phone system was out of order, leaving no recourse other than get dressed and walk over to the front desk a few buildings away and ask for help. A nice young lady at the desk offered to come over and see if she could solve the problem. She came over to our room and we both decided the TV was not working even though the outlet was getting power and the batteries in the remote were replaced. She offered to let us watch a movie in another room that was vacant a couple doors down. This room was called the Biker Roadhouse. It too was a nice room, though dated with a functioning TV and an old fashioned pin ball machine and pool table. The pin ball machine was broken and their were no balls with which to play a game of pool, but we were able to watch a movie. For the cost of the rooms, I think the owners could do better. When asked in the morning if they'd solved the telephone issue, we were told it had been a problem for some time, but that it was on the list to get fixed. For now they were just instructed to unplug the system and then plug it back in to try to get it to work. If you have problems getting them to the answer the phone at the Logan location, that is likely the reason. Overall we like the themed room experience, but seriously think the management needs to do a better job. The only reason I'm giving this 3 stars and not 1 or 2 is we still enjoy the themed room experience and the staff was kind, yet powerless to solve the problems that lie at the feet of the management/owners.

I was worried that this Inn was going to be kitschy as each room is decorated to the max following a particular theme. The room we stayed in was the African Safari and was well done. The bed was very comfortable as were the chairs to watch movies. One oddity is that no rooms have windows so it can feel claustrophobic. The other surprise was that the breakfast menu was limiting. I would call it a continental breakfast at best. You could only chose one entree, but biscuits & butter/jam was one choice, a croissant another. These are not entrees in my mind. You could choose eggs & toast. If you wanted bacon or sausage, you paid extra. Then for a beverage you got one choice - either tea, coffee, juice, or milk but not more than one. The breakfast is delivered to your room but comes with plastic cutlery & styrofoam cups. First, the environmental waste because there are a lot of rooms here, but this is a fairly expensive place, and i expected better. The Inn is walking distance to downtown and restaurants in the area.

Property Description

  • Opened: 2005
  • Number of Rooms: 33
With a stay at The Anniversary Inn Logan in Logan, you'll be a 5-minute walk from Midtown CHC Logan Clinic and 7 minutes by foot from Logan Utah Temple. This bed & breakfast is 0.4 mi (0.7 km) from Daughters of the Utah Pioneers Museum and 1 mi (1.7 km) from Kilowatt Park.

This bed & breakfast offers designated smoking areas.

Take advantage of the bed & breakfast's room service (during limited hours). A complimentary continental breakfast is served daily.

The front desk is staffed during limited hours. Free self parking is available onsite.

Make yourself at home in one of the 20 individually decorated guestrooms, featuring DVD players and LCD televisions. Cable television is provided for your entertainment. Private bathrooms with shower/tub combinations feature jetted bathtubs and rainfall showerheads. Conveniences include in-room massages, and housekeeping is provided daily.
